Quick question - I am planning to go to India (Madras) next week and will be returning in a couple of weeks. I have a valid AP and also an H-1B extension approval notice. The problem is that there are no interview dates available at the Madras consulate during my stay in India - so I cannot get my H-1B stamped there. Couple of questions:

1) Will there be any problem at Madras when I am returning to the US (since they usually look at your visa before you depart) - can I show them the AP? Will that be enough?

2) On return to SFO, I guess I should still stand in the Non- green card line for immigration - will it suffice to just show them the AP? Will there be an interview of some sort? Will they take my copy of the AP document (or just look at it)? Also, what should I fill out on the I-94 form etc for status?

i came back through SFO last month with AP. I was in ur same situation.
Make sure you take all the original copies of AP. I had two. They wanted both. They kept one and gave me one with the stamp. No problem..rnjoy ur vocation.
